She was born Esme Anne Platt. She then married as a human and became Esme Anne Evenson. When she married Carlise Cullen she became Esme Cullen. In the movies she is played by Elizabeth Reaser.

No, Isle Esme is a fictional island featured in the book "Breaking Dawn" from the Twilight series by Stephenie Meyer. It is not a real location.
